The drone attack occurred in two Russian regions.
On the night of November 29, a large fire broke out at the Atlas oil refinery in the city of Kamensk-Shakhtinsky in the Rostov region of the Russian Federation. This object was allegedly attacked by Ukrainian drones. This was reported by Russian Telegram channels.
And the interim acting governor of the Rostov region, Yuri Slyusar, said that rescuers were putting out a large fire at an industrial facility. The representative of the dictatorship did not specify what kind of enterprise he was talking about. The official reported that 30 drones had been “shot down.”
Russian public pages also write about an attack on the Tuapse oil refinery in the Krasnodar region of Russia. The results of the UAV raid on this object are not yet known.
The Russian Ministry of Defense, meanwhile, announced the alleged destruction of 47 drones with which Ukraine allegedly attacked Russia.
Let us remind you that on November 26, unknown drones attacked the territory of the Rostov region of Russia. The occupiers announced the “downing” of four drones in the area of Novoshakhtinskaya, Taganrog, Kamensk and Zernograd.
